Law & Order (1978)
Synopsis
Law & Order is a series of four British television plays written by G. F. Newman and directed by Les Blair. It was first transmitted in 1978 on BBC2.

Episodes:
-
Ep. 1: A Detective's Tale
A play about the law: those who keep it, those who break it and those who live off it. A Detective's Tale tells the detective's view of a crime. Detective Inspector Fred Pyle is determined to get a result following a bungled raid on a supermarket - even to the extent of 'fitting-up' someone, if it is in Pyle's interest to do so.
-
Ep. 2: A Villain's Tale
Jack Lynn is arrested in connection with the armed robbery. Pyle is determined to get the evidence he needs to secure a conviction.
-
Ep. 3: A Brief's Tale
Solicitor Alex Gladwell, brought in to represent Jack Lynn, will use any means to get his client off.
-
Ep. 4: A Prisoner's Tale
Lynn is sent down, but rehabilitation is not on the agenda.
